Who needs a waiver of right to:

01
Individuals participating in potentially risky activities such as extreme sports, adventure tours, or recreational events may be required to sign a waiver of right to. This helps protect the organizers or companies involved from liability in case of accidents or injuries.
02
Employees or volunteers in certain industries may also be asked to sign a waiver of right to, particularly if their work involves physical risks or handling sensitive information. This helps protect the employer or organization from legal issues that may arise from the nature of the job.
03
In legal matters, individuals involved in settlements, contracts, or agreements may encounter waivers of right to. These waivers often outline the parties' understanding and acceptance of the terms and conditions, waiving certain rights that may otherwise be protected by law.
04
Patients receiving medical treatment or participating in clinical trials may need to sign waivers of right to as well. These waivers typically inform patients about the potential risks, benefits, and alternatives to the treatment, and provide them with the option to waive certain rights related to their medical care.
Overall, the need for a waiver of right to may vary depending on the specific situation and the involved parties. It is important to carefully review the document and consult with legal professionals if you have any doubts or concerns.
